[518979] Remove context entries with an empty cache in EMFModelProvider87/100387/2
commit0ac28d90755cc7a2ce049cd7392624a44c0401d4
authorMartin Fleck <mfleck@eclipsesource.com>
Thu, 29 Jun 2017 08:04:33 +0000 (29 10:04 +0200)
committerLaurent Goubet <laurent.goubet@obeo.fr>
Fri, 7 Jul 2017 07:50:14 +0000 (7 03:50 -0400)
treef1d6302b5d55205fb492c9c366084c3be6c22fa6
parentc8d05586cef0da3b8adce86a591dbaf8d0c2b6fa
[518979] Remove context entries with an empty cache in EMFModelProvider

Remove entries with empty/expired caches from map to avoid keeping
entries for all contexts ever used.

Bug: 518979
Change-Id: I00225df2ce3a7e916a4bcf57757b18b14e5fc139
Signed-off-by: Martin Fleck <mfleck@eclipsesource.com>
plugins/org.eclipse.emf.compare.ide.ui/src/org/eclipse/emf/compare/ide/ui/internal/logical/EMFModelProvider.java